Pīnyīn Pronunciation
jīn | jin1
English translation
towel
general purpose cloth
women's headcovering (old)
Kangxi radical 50
cloth, curtain, handkerchief, towel

Number of strokes

3

Radical frequency

295

Traditional form

jīn

Contains the radical

jīn

Part of speech

Noun morpheme / 名语素 Míng yǔsù

Learning hint

A curtain or towel hanging from a rack

Etymology of jīn

Familiarize yourself with the origin and historical aspects of the Chinese word jīn .

To complete this step you need to read and scroll down..

Type

pictographic

Positional decomposition

冂丨

Explanation

Pictograph of a cloth hanging downwards.

Words with jīn

Explore 21 words and sayings that include the Chinese character jīn in their composition.

To complete this step you need to read and scroll down.

FrequencySimplifiedMeaningTraditional
毛巾 máojīn towel毛巾 máojīn
围巾 wéijīn scarf圍巾
纸巾 zhǐ jīn napkin紙巾
jīn towel jīn
头巾 tóu jīn kerchief頭巾
餐巾 cān jīn napkin餐巾 cān jīn
卫生巾 wèi shēng jīn sanitary towel衛生巾
丝巾 sī jīn headscarf絲巾
浴巾 yù jīn bath towel浴巾 yù jīn
红领巾 hóng lǐng jīn red neckscarf紅領巾
巾帼 jīn guó woman巾幗
手巾 shǒu jīn hand towel手巾 shǒu jīn
餐巾纸 cān jīn zhǐ paper napkin餐巾紙
面巾 miàn jīn face flannel or towel面巾 miàn jīn
领巾 lǐng jīn neckcloth領巾
枕巾 zhěn jīn pillow cloth枕巾 zhěn jīn
黄巾起义 Huáng jīn Qǐ yì Yellow Turbans Peasant Uprising at the end of later Han (from 184)黃巾起義
包巾 bāo jīn headscarf包巾 bāo jīn
葛巾 gé jīn hemp headcloth葛巾 gé jīn
绿头巾 lǜ tóu jīn cuckold綠頭巾
巾帼须眉 jīn guó xū méi woman with a manly spirit巾幗鬚眉
